2.Reduced Electricity Bills

One of the most tangible advantages for homeowners and businesses adopting solar energy is the significant reduction in electricity bills. Solar panels generate electricity by converting sunlight into energy, thereby offsetting or even eliminating dependence on the grid. With net metering programs in place in many regions, surplus energy generated by solar panels can be fed back into the grid, earning users credits or compensation. This translates into long-term savings, making solar energy an economically viable choice.

3.Low Operating Costs and Minimal Maintenance

Solar power systems boast low operating costs and require minimal maintenance compared to traditional power sources. Once installed, solar panels typically have a lifespan of 25 to 30 years, with manufacturers offering warranties that extend for decades. Routine maintenance involves occasional cleaning and inspection, ensuring optimal performance. This contrasts sharply with the ongoing expenses and maintenance required for conventional power plants and fossil fuel infrastructure, making solar energy a cost-effective and sustainable alternative.

6.Solar Energy Supports Sustainable Development

Solar energy plays a pivotal role in promoting sustainable development by addressing key environmental, social, and economic challenges. Its adoption aligns with the United Nations’ Sustainable Development Goals, contributing to clean energy (Goal 7), climate action (Goal 13), and decent work and economic growth (Goal 8). As nations strive to balance economic growth with environmental responsibility, integrating solar energy into development plans becomes a cornerstone for achieving a sustainable and equitable future.

9.Grid Reliability and Resilience

Solar energy enhances grid reliability and resilience by diversifying the energy mix. Distributed solar power systems, such as rooftop installations, contribute to a more decentralized and robust grid infrastructure. This decentralization reduces the vulnerability of the energy system to localized disruptions, ensuring a more reliable power supply during emergencies or extreme weather events. By incorporating solar energy into the energy mix, communities can enhance their resilience to power outages and build a more secure and responsive grid.
